Bollywood actress Kriti Sanon and Dhanush’s film ‘Tere Ishq Mein’ is winning the hearts of the audience. The film is also doing good business at the box office. ‘Tere Ishq Mein’ is making record breaking collections every day since day one. Despite the release of ‘Dhurandhar’, the film has recovered its budget. But let us tell you that this film of Kriti and Dhanush has not been a hit yet.
- ‘Tere Ishq Mein’ was released in theaters on 28 November 2025 and had a strong opening.
- According to the report of Sacknilk, the film had collected Rs 83.65 crore at the box office in the first week.
- Despite the release of ‘Dhurandhar’ in the second week, Kriti Sanon’s film is holding on at the box office.
- ‘Tere Ishq Mein’ did a business of Rs 3.75 crore on the 8th day and Rs 5.7 crore on the 9th day.
- The film did a business of Rs 6.9 crore on the 10th day and Rs 2.4 crore on the 11th day.
- Now even on the 12th day, ‘Tere Ishq Mein’ has already earned Rs 2.85 crore (at 11 pm).

‘Tere Ishq Mein’ will have to earn so many crores to become a hit.
If media reports are to be believed, the total budget of ‘Tere Ishq Mein’ is Rs 85 crore. That means the film has already recovered its budget. However, the film has not proved to be a hit yet. Let us tell you that the box office formula is that for any film to be called a hit, it has to earn double its budget. The budget of ‘Tere Ishq Mein’ is Rs 85 crore, so the film will have to collect Rs 170 crore. The film has earned Rs 104.67 crore so far, which means to be called a hit the film will have to earn Rs 65.33 crore more.
Worldwide collection of ‘Tere Ishq Mein’
Worldwide, ‘Tere Ishq Mein’ is also making huge collections at the box office. Kriti Sanon and Dhanush’s film has so far collected Rs 145.38 crore.
